Thumbs up Fab Four Front Bumper

Ok, well I installed my front bumper on Friday in Durango, had a great time, ran into Rod and Robbie of the FJ Trail Team.

Installation instructions will be done on Monday and I will post them.

It Fit like a glove, Fog Lights and Turn Signals are great.

Great approach, matches to the stock skid plate perfectly.

I have 100's of photos, need to resize them.

With the bumper zero sag, added the winch went down 1/4 inch, once I get rid of the cable and go rope I think it will pop back up or I will adjust the DR's if needed.

The powder coat is amazing a new process and mixture really nice, these guys have their act together, they plan on being on this site early next week.

They have front bumpers ready ship, with Hella lights, instructions and powder coated for 1150.00

If you have any questions PM.

The Fab Four Team is outstanding, I had a great time.

One more thing, I installed the winch after the bumper was on, then put the grill back on.

ah good to know, I think it looks better too, but my concern I guess with most heavier than stock bumpers, is that once you get one, will you have to go all the way and get a adjustable coilover to handle the extra weight. The thing with modding is one thing effects the other, so you either go all the way or just leave it be. Even with All Pro or Demello, its almost double the stock weight and then with a winch, it must have an effect on the front suspension.

I guess what Im syaing is, you probably cant have one without the other. Heavier bumper= front suspension that can handle the load.
